| As far as tails - makes sure you do the dew claws at the same time too. Some vets forget to do this for some reason. The tails usually require 1 or 2 stitches, but the dew claws just one snip, no stitches, no problem. There is a way done with clamping hemostats and then just twisting that is suppose to require no stitches, but my vet won't do it he says it leaves hairless tails (but there are many breeders on here that swear by it). My vet pulls the skin back (so he has extra skin to stitch up) then snips with scissors. My vet lets them go home immediately. Mom and I wait outside (in the parking lot) and my husband goes in with the puppies and it's all done in less than 10 minutes. Take Mom with you and if your vet insists on keeping them, insist Mom stays too. They will be comforted by nursing and Mom will be happier not worrying about where they are. All of mine have yelped when cut, but never seemed to be in any pain after that moment. Good luck! So happy to see that Trini has gotten that sparkle back in her eyes. |
